For people who don’t know the company they specialize in developing, manufacturing, and selling single-wafer wet cleaning equipment, which is crucial for the production of advanced semiconductors. Their technology is designed to remove particles and contaminants from semiconductor wafers, improving the overall yield and reliability of semiconductor devices.
